Building Confidence Through Movement

Physical challenges often create opportunities for personal growth. Completing an obstacle that initially seemed intimidating can strengthen self-belief and encourage a positive mindset. Many participants discover capabilities they did not realise they possessed before attempting the course.

Obstacle-based activities require persistence. Some challenges may not be completed successfully on the first attempt, but repeated efforts often lead to improvement. Learning to adapt, adjust strategies, and continue moving forward helps develop resilience that extends beyond recreational activities.

Social Interaction Makes the Experience More Rewarding

Shared experiences often become the most memorable part of any adventure. Friends, family members, and colleagues frequently encourage one another throughout challenges, creating a supportive environment that strengthens relationships. Participants celebrate successes together, offer assistance, and share stories after completing the course.

Group participation also helps reduce hesitation. Watching others tackle obstacles can inspire confidence and encourage individuals to attempt challenges they may otherwise avoid. Such moments contribute to a sense of camaraderie that enhances the overall experience.
